Moog Endlink Question
So, I went to order the endlinks today, and wound up with a dilemma.
I have an LT FE1 suspension, putting an SS/TC sway bar in.
Which SS endlinks do I need?
Moog #K750012 $32.99
Sway bar End Link: Front Suspension w/ sport suspension. (FE5)
Moog #K80252 $40.99
Sway Bar End Link: Front Suspension Exc. Sport suspension (FE5)
Anyone got any information on this for me?
